After killing 15 civilians, the Russian warplanes continue their escalation within “Putin – Erdogan” areas and carry out more raids

The Syrian Observatory for Human Rights monitored missile shelling carried out by the regime forces targeted areas in the vicinity of al-Hbit town in southern countryside of Idlib, and another areas in Khalsa village in the southern countryside of Aleppo, and al-Mestriha village and al-Karkat in Jabal Shashabo in the northwestern countryside of Hama, which injured a woman and her child in al-Hbit, while areas in Mshirfah village in the southeastern countryside of Idlib, and other areas in al-Lataminah town in the northern countryside of Hama; were under rocket shelling by the regime forces but no information about casualties, also the warplanes carried out 4 new raids targeting al-Lataminah town in the northern countryside of Hama, and the Syrian Observatory for Human Rights published on this morning that warplanes continue to escalate their shelling in areas of the Russian – Turkish truce in the 4 provinces and the demilitarized areas of Putin – Erdogan, amid participation of the helicopters in the shelling, where the warplanes carried out on Tuesday morning 5 air raids, each one with at least 2 missiles, and they targeted areas in Hersh Abdeen in the southern countryside of Idlib, but no information about human casualties, where this aerial bombardment coincides with intensive ground shelling by the regime forces targeting areas in the towns of Morek, al-Lataminah, and Kafr Zita, and al-Zakat village in the northern countryside of Hama within the demilitarized area, also the helicopters targeted areas in the vicinity of al-Lataminah, Kafr Zita towns and al-Jisat village in the same countryside, while the faction operating in the northern countryside of Hama targeted by 3 Grad missiles areas in Masyaf city which is controlled by the regime forces in the western countryside of Hamah, which caused material damage, while the regime forces targeted after midnight of yesterday areas in the villages of Jesr Beit al-Ras and al-Sahriyya in the northern countryside of Hama, and other places in al-Eis area in the southern countryside of Aleppo, and Orem al-Kubra in the western countryside of Aleppo, and the Syrian Observatory documented the death of 5 citizens as a result of the raids by warplanes yesterday night that targeted areas in Amiqah village in Sahl al-Ghab at the northwestern countryside of Hama, raising to 725, the number of people who were killed since Erdogan – Putin agreement, they are: 354 civilians including 112 children and 78 women, they were killed in shelling by the regime forces and the militiamen loyal to them, targeting, and bombardment by warplanes, and among them there are 28 people including 6 children and 5 women, were killed in the fall of shells launched by the factions, and 147 fighters were killed in deferent circumstances within the demilitarized area since Putin – Erdogan agreement, including 60 of the “Jihadi” fighters and 23 fighters of Jaysh al-Izza, who were killed in ambushes and clashes including a commander at least, they were killed in ambushes and attack by the regime forces in the northern countryside of Hama, and 224 members of the regime forces and the militiamen loyal to them.

Also The Syrian Observatory for Human Rights published today that the Syrian Observatory for Human Rights monitored after midnight of yesterday 2 simultaneous infiltration attacks by the jihadi groups, in Zammar and Khan Tuman areas in the southern and southwestern countryside of Aleppo within the demilitarized area, against positions of the regime forces in both areas, and in the details obtained by the Syrian Observatory for Human Rights: the first attack was carried out by Hurras al-Dien faction of “Wa Harred al-Mu’minin which formerly used to belong to Hayyaat Tahrir al-Sham, against positions of the regime forces in areas of Zammar and Harish in the southern countryside of Aleppo, accompanied by exchange of shelling between both parties, in conjunction with a second attack by infiltrators of Jaysh Omar Ibn al-Khattab of Hayyaat Tahrir al-Sham, against positions of the regime forces in Khan Tuman area in the southwestern countryside of Aleppo, where clashes took place between both parties in conjunction with exchange of targeting by machineguns, amid aerial bombardment on the clash areas, where the attacks killed 17 members of the regime forces and militiamen loyal to them, and injured about 30 others, in addition to killing 8 members of the factions of Hurras al-Dien and Jaysh Omar Ibn al-Khattab
